American Airline flights could be cut after holidays
American Airlines' bankruptcy may bring cuts in flights and possible layoffs for employees.

McClatchy Newspapers
By Andrea Ahles


American Airlines will get customers to their holiday destinations this year, but the carrier will likely get smaller in 2012 as its parent company, AMR Corp., reorganizes under Chapter 11 bankruptcy.

The carrier said high labor costs, rising fuel prices and billions in debt led it to file for bankruptcy protection Tuesday in a New York federal court.

AMR assured customers that it will continue to operate a normal flight schedule for American and its regional subsidiary, American Eagle, and honor its frequent flier miles.

But industry analysts say that the carrier will likely terminate leases on less fuel-efficient aircraft and cut unprofitable routes starting in January. Layoffs or early retirement offers may occur early next year, analysts speculated. ..............(more)
